Dodgers fans voiced concerns about American investor Mark Walter selling the Los Angeles Lakers’ majority stake to businessmen Bob Iger and Joshua Kushner, just months after finalizing his 80% controlling stake in the team from the Buss family. Walter is the chief executive officer of Guggenheim Partners and also owns about a 27% stake in the Dodgers.

After his short fire sale of the Lakers, which many believe was prompted by the ongoing DOJ investigation into his accruing loans in recent years, fans of the MLB giant are worried that Walter will take a similar approach with the LAD.

Walter has reportedly sold the Lakers‘ controlling stake for $12.5 billion, turning a profit of about $2 billion since his acquisition last year. Since then, MLB fans have taken to social media to voice their apprehensions about Walter taking a similar route with the reigning World Series champions.

“This sale of the @Lakers , less than a year after Walter’s purchased them, is stunning. He is allegedly under massive financial distress. To get a 20% gain in a fire sale is remarkable. Curious who else was bidding, if anybody. Also makes you wonder if @Dodgers are next and @NBA adjusting vetting process going forward,” one fan commented.

The Dodgers Are Currently Valued at an Astonishing $8 Billion

The MLB giants are currently owned by Guggenheim Baseball Management, a consortium led by the controlling owner, Walter, who, as a group, purchased the team for a mere $2.15 billion in 2012. Besides Walter, some of the big investors in the ballclub are NBA legend Magic Johnson, Todd Boehly, Peter Guber, and Stan Kasten.

According to multiple reliable sources, including Forbes, CNBC, and Sportico, the LAD is currently valued at approximately $8 billion. This would mean that Walter’s 27% stake in the team is valued at a whopping $2.16 billion.

However, to dispel all rumors and apprehensions about the future of his controlling stake in the back-to-back World Series champions, Walter has explicitly stated that he has no intention of selling it.

LA completed a thrilling series sweep over the Royals on Wednesday to kick off their seven-game homestand on a high note and will now host the Brewers in a four-game series at home, starting Thursday.
